Class MqttServerClientDisconnectOptionsBuilder
- Namespace
- MQTTnet.Server.Disconnecting
- Assembly
- MQTTnet.dll
public sealed class MqttServerClientDisconnectOptionsBuilder
- Inheritance
-
MqttServerClientDisconnectOptionsBuilder
- Inherited Members
-
Constructors
MqttServerClientDisconnectOptionsBuilder()
public MqttServerClientDisconnectOptionsBuilder()
Methods
Build()
public MqttServerClientDisconnectOptions Build()
Returns
- MqttServerClientDisconnectOptions
WithReasonCode(MqttDisconnectReasonCode)
public MqttServerClientDisconnectOptionsBuilder WithReasonCode(MqttDisconnectReasonCode value)
Parameters
value
MqttDisconnectReasonCode
Returns
- MqttServerClientDisconnectOptionsBuilder
WithReasonString(string)
public MqttServerClientDisconnectOptionsBuilder WithReasonString(string value)
Parameters
value
string
Returns
- MqttServerClientDisconnectOptionsBuilder
WithServerReference(string)
public MqttServerClientDisconnectOptionsBuilder WithServerReference(string value)
Parameters
value
string
Returns
- MqttServerClientDisconnectOptionsBuilder
WithUserProperties(List<MqttUserProperty>)
public MqttServerClientDisconnectOptionsBuilder WithUserProperties(List<MqttUserProperty> value)
Parameters
value
List<MqttUserProperty>
Returns
- MqttServerClientDisconnectOptionsBuilder
WithUserProperty(string, string)
public MqttServerClientDisconnectOptionsBuilder WithUserProperty(string name, string value)
Parameters
name
string
value
string
Returns
- MqttServerClientDisconnectOptionsBuilder